Those two big towers (that look like transmitter towers) are really lightning rods. All of the launch pads at Cape Canaveral/Kennedy Space Center have them now to prevent lightning strikes to the rockets.
In the 1960’s a U.S. Jupiter IRBM mobile missile, with a thermonuclear warhead fitted, was struck by lightning while standing, outside, on alert in Italy. Luckily neither the warhead or it’s high explosive trigger, surrounding the nuclear pit, went off.
